def _validate_fetch_url(url: str) -> None:
|
|
parsed = urlparse(url)
|
|
if parsed.scheme not in {"http", "https"} or not parsed.hostname:
|
|
raise ValueError("Only HTTP and HTTPS URLs are supported.")
|
|
|
|
if os.getenv("ALLOW_PRIVATE_URLS", "").lower() == "true":
|
|
return
|
|
|
|
if parsed.hostname.lower() == "localhost":
|
|
raise ValueError("Private and localhost URLs are disabled for URL ingestion.")
|
|
|
|
try:
|
|
address_info = socket.getaddrinfo(parsed.hostname, None)
|
|
except socket.gaierror as exc:
|
|
raise ValueError(f"Could not resolve URL host: {parsed.hostname}") from exc
|
|
|
|
for item in address_info:
|
|
address = ipaddress.ip_address(item[4][0])
|
|
if address.is_private or address.is_loopback or address.is_link_local or address.is_reserved:
|
|
raise ValueError("Private and localhost URLs are disabled for URL ingestion.")
